jpeg out of camera (which is good enough) ?
#2
I didn't watch the video, because to me too often JPG fail in a challenging light situation.


Since the lazy programmers at Phase One still didn't manage to bring out their Capture One in a version which can handle compressed Fuji X-T2 raw I use JPG and those overly fat 50 MB raw files just because too often the JPGs fall short in shadows, highlights or color or the camera is just not set up properly for the current situation and I have no time to change those settings next to others I also have to take an eye on.


The JPGs I only use to organise the pictures in Aperture which is no longer maintained by even only lazy programmers.


I must say, after using the X-T2 for 2 months now, my feelings about it are not overly enthusiastic anymore. I don't see it as primarily JPG optimised.


Also, the camerastore's way of doing default set JPG and then print it, might be pragmatically appropriate, but hardly the best possible way to get out best results. And that's going for all tested cameras.
